What is the 4-H Horse Project Proficiency Program Guide?
The 4-H Horse Project Proficiency Program Guide serves a vital role in helping 4-H members track their proficiency levels in various horse-related skills. This guide includes essential information on safety protocols, grooming techniques, riding skills, and overall horse management. By utilizing the 4-H Horse Proficiency Guide, members can ensure they are adequately prepared for each stage of their horse project journey.

Who is eligible to use the 4-H Horse Project Proficiency Program Guide?
The form is intended for 4-H members involved in horse projects and their project leaders. It facilitates tracking proficiency levels and ensuring compliance with project requirements.
Are there any deadlines for completing the form?
While specific deadlines may vary by local 4-H organizations, it's essential to complete the form promptly as it tracks project progress throughout the season.
